


Horizon View Security Server topology (courtesy of VMware) This minimizes the attack surface on the internal Horizon View Connection Server(s) as well as the ports opened to the outside world. The Horizon View Security Server is actually a special kind of Horizon View Connection Server that runs a small subset of the Horizon View Connection Server functions.Īs per best practices in VMware documentation, a Horizon View Security Server generally sits in the demilitarized zone (DMZ) network and acts as a proxy for Horizon View connections destined for the internal Horizon View Connection Server(s). What is VMware Horizon View Security Server?Īs the name "Security Server" describes, this component of Horizon View has the sole purpose of securing the VMware Horizon environment especially when it is public facing.
